Queen of Pentacles as Feelings: What It Means Emotionally #
The Queen of Pentacles as feelings often points to nurturing warmth and grounded care — the comforting steadiness of practical, generous affection. As an emotion, this card carries tenderness, reliability, and a down-to-earth devotion. Someone described by this card may feel a warm, caring attachment expressed through attentiveness and provision, wanting to look after the one they care for. There is comfort here, the feeling of being held by someone steady and kind. It often suggests a heart that loves through nurturing presence and dependable warmth.
Queen of Pentacles as Feelings (Upright) #
Upright, the Queen of Pentacles may suggest that someone feels a warm, nurturing affection toward another. The emotion tends to be grounded and caring — love shown through attentiveness, comfort, and a wish to provide for the other’s well-being. They may feel devoted in a practical, generous way, finding satisfaction in tending to those they care about.
This card often reflects feelings expressed through warmth and care. The person may sense a deep, comforting attachment, the kind that makes another feel safe and looked after. There can be an abundant, hospitable quality here, a generosity that nurtures without depleting itself. It can describe the steady tenderness of someone who loves through acts of care, or the grounded warmth of a heart that wants to create comfort and security for those it holds dear.
Queen of Pentacles as Feelings (Reversed) #
Reversed, the Queen of Pentacles can reflect nurturing that has tipped into over-giving, or care that neglects one’s own needs. The person may feel stretched thin, pouring warmth into others while running low themselves, or smothering a connection with too much tending.
This position may also point to insecurity that drives over-provision, or warmth offered to earn affection rather than freely. The reversed Queen of Pentacles invites gentle reflection: to notice where caring for others has crowded out caring for oneself, and to restore balance. The opportunity lies in nurturing from a full place, so that generosity flows freely without depleting the giver or overwhelming the one received.
